Alum, an evaporite mineral containing sulfur, aluminum, potassium and sodium, was added to the mix to form a weak acidic environment in the wood, preventing mold growth. After 1690, Stradivari set off on anew course, developing a slightly longer form for the violin body that he continued using until nearlythe turn of the 18th century. Shop apprentices of the time started working as young as the age of eleven, so we can assume thatthe young Giuseppe Guarneri was steadily learning the family craft during the second decade of the18th century, although the instruments made during that period are labeled by his father.
